In 1937, the Japanese war of aggression against China broke out, and the mountains and rivers broke out, and the lives were in trouble.Under the ravages of the Japanese invaders, the capital at that time could not escape the fate of falling.Wei Duanben (played by Shao Feng), a young civil servant in the Nanjing government, was forced to leave his first wife Wang Yulan and evacuate to the capital Chongqing with the fleeing crowd.On the way, Wei met Tian Peizhi (played by Chen Hao), a beautiful girl six years younger than him. They were both people who fell into the world. Two lonely people appreciate each other and eventually became husband and wife.Time flies, and six or seven years pass by in a flash.The Wei couple already have a pair of children.Wei Duanben works in a government agency. He is honest, sincere, pedantic and dull, and supports this small family with a thin salary. Although Tian Peizhi is a mother, she always maintains an innocent and lively personality. She is unbearable for poverty and boring life and is vain and flamboyant. She is obsessed with gambling. From the initial small fight to the later big big gains, the life at home becomes increasingly difficult, and the arguments between husband and wife have become commonplace.Tian Shen was trapped in a gambling game and couldn't extricate himself. In order to raise gambling funds, he did not hesitate to make friends with unscrupulous businessmen and lenders.With the emergence of Fan Baohua (played by Yu Hewei), Hong Wuye (played by Yuan Yuan) and Zhu Si Grandma (played by He Saifei), the Wei family has since fallen deeper and deeper in the dark quagmire... This film is adapted from the original work of the same name by Zhang Henshui.
